GRAND MASTER

SHI YANXU 

雲森禪師

"Yan Xu, why don't you stay in US to spread the culture." Once Abbot Shi Yong Xin spoke that sentence, I knew my fate was sealed, and my own version of journey to the West would begin.

Grand Master Shi Yan Xu is an accomplished Zen master and teacher of traditional Shaolin Temple Kung Fu. He is the founder of the Shaolin Temple Cultural Center USA, and the former Head Coach of Warrior Monks for the Shaolin Temple of China.

 

From an early age, Master Yan Xu began his study of Kung Fu in his hometown with a family who descended from a Qing Dynasty General. As he grew older, Yan Xu saw that there wasn’t much to offer a fledging Kung Fu master in his hometown, so in 1994, the quest for knowledge led him to pack his bags and travel to a place he only heard about in stories. The Shaolin Temple of China.

 

Once arriving in Shaolin, Master Shi Yan Xu studied extensively with grand master Shi Yong Zhi, and later, became a disciple of Abbott Shi Yong Xin concentrating on the study of Chan (Zen) and traditional Kung Fu inside the temple. Over the next twenty years, Shi Yan Xu deeply researched the classical health preservation methods of Shaolin Tendon Changing and Bone Marrow cleansing. He studied Kung Fu with elder warrior monks Fu Zhi Qian and Gao Dejiang, while in the field of Chan (Zen), he advanced to studying with Master Hui Tong, a renowned master in the Chinese Chan (Zen) society. In addition to Shaolin Temple Arts, Master Yan Xu expanded his knowledge by studying number of classical systems of Kung Fu including Tong Bei with Master Zhu Sheng An and the arts of Bagua, Tai Chi and Five element theory to name a few. 

 

Today, Master Shi Yan Xu is widely regarded as a top representative of Chinese Martial Arts. He serves as the headmaster of the Shaolin Temple Cultural Center USA, an officially recognized branch of the Shaolin Temple of China which has trained dozens of teachers from China and abroad to represent the Shaolin Culture worldwide. Master Shi Yan Xu also travels extensively to share the Shaolin Arts with students from around the world and continues to study Chan Buddhism as part of his personal journey.
